Background:
Relaxin-3 (H3 relaxin, Insulin-like peptide-7, INSL7) is a secreted protein structurally related to insulin, which is expressed primarily in the brain and central nervous system. Relaxin-3 has been identified as the ligand for the GPCR135 receptor, previously known as "somatostatin-like” or "angiotensin-like” peptide receptor, and also binds specifically to the LGR7 receptor, previously identified as an "orphan” G protein coupled receptor. Signaling by Relaxin-3 through its target receptors is, most likely, part of a CNS processing system, activated in response to signaling by neuropeptides and other factors. Intracerebroventricular injections of Relaxin-3 have been shown to cause a significant increase of food intake and body weight in Wistar rats. The lyophilized Relaxin-3 recombinant protein is stable for at least 2 years from date of receipt at -20˚ C. Reconstituted Relaxin-3 is stable for at least 3 months when stored in working aliquots with a carrier protein at -20˚ C. As with any protein, exposing Relaxin-3 recombinant protein to repeated freeze / thaw cycles is not recommended.
